1 / 8About The Gunslinger Font
The Gunslinger by figuree studio is a bold, natural script rooted in vintage sensibilities and hand lettering craft. The typeface carries distinctive, energetic movement through its sweeping strokes and dramatic letterforms, drawing inspiration from that classic Western aesthetic that feels at once nostalgic and strikingly contemporary. Its confident weight makes each character feel substantial and present on the page, offering the kind of visual presence that holds up reliably across different scales without sacrificing personality or readability.
This script shines brightest when you're working on designs that genuinely need vintage character: vintage saloon menus and bar signage, western-themed wedding invitations, antique shop branding, and retro product packaging all benefit from its distinctive voice and bold structure. The letterforms remain legible and strong even at large display sizes, making it a genuinely versatile choice for both eye-catching posters and more intimate applications like invitation suites or custom labels. The confident styling means you can rely on it across any layout in your work, whether it anchors the visual hierarchy or plays a supporting role alongside other design elements.

How to Install The Gunslinger Font Font
Step-by-step instructions for every platform
- 1Download the The Gunslinger Font font file (.ttf or .otf).
- 2Locate the downloaded file in your Downloads folder.
- 3Right-click the font file.
- 4Select "Install" to install for the current user, or "Install for all users" to make it available system-wide.
- 5The Gunslinger Font is now available in Word, Photoshop, Illustrator, and all other apps.
